Anonymous wrote:The two best for adults are Miraval and Lake Austin Spa. Both in Austin, not Hill Country. If you want Hill Country just find a nice b&b in Fredericksburg. There are some resorts but they’re more geared to kids.


I've been to both Miraval and Lake Austin Spa. They are both phenomenal.

That being said, they are both all inclusive and much more geared toward a "don't leave the property for four days" traveler. If you are looking to totally unwind in a luxurious and beautiful setting, I recommend Lake Austin Spa. If you are looking to have more of a wellness retreat vibe, I recommend Miraval. If you are looking for a home base to go out and exploring, I recommend neither.
